images

Released on:

Flesh is the complex story of two completely different girls who survive the ordeal of being victims of the sex and human trafficking industry of India.

Crime

Drama

Action & Adventure

Production Companies:

Production Countries:

India

Astro

Videos

Astro

Similar Movies

Astro

Reccommendations